tracing: Add syscall tracepoints
commita871bd33a6c0bc86fb47cd02ea2650dd43d3d95f
authorJason Baron <jbaron@redhat.com>
Mon, 10 Aug 2009 20:52:31 +0000 (10 16:52 -0400)
committerFrederic Weisbecker <fweisbec@gmail.com>
Tue, 11 Aug 2009 18:35:26 +0000 (11 20:35 +0200)
treeb5720cdb3168ba0894b4bd2c1acc004cb19a692c
parent63fbdab3157b72467013fe4dcf88c85e45280ef7
tracing: Add syscall tracepoints

add two tracepoints in syscall exit and entry path, conditioned on
TIF_SYSCALL_FTRACE. Supports the syscall trace event code.

Signed-off-by: Jason Baron <jbaron@redhat.com>
Cc: Lai Jiangshan <laijs@cn.fujitsu.com>
Cc: Steven Rostedt <rostedt@goodmis.org>
Cc: Peter Zijlstra <peterz@infradead.org>
Cc: Mathieu Desnoyers <mathieu.desnoyers@polymtl.ca>
Cc: Jiaying Zhang <jiayingz@google.com>
Cc: Martin Bligh <mbligh@google.com>
Cc: Li Zefan <lizf@cn.fujitsu.com>
Cc: Masami Hiramatsu <mhiramat@redhat.com>
Signed-off-by: Frederic Weisbecker <fweisbec@gmail.com>
arch/x86/kernel/ptrace.c
include/trace/syscall.h
kernel/tracepoint.c